Suzuki Ignis Motocross Style Edition Debuts In Tokyo
Suzuki has debuted the sportier avatar of the Ignis at the 2017 Tokyo Auto Salon. The model is called as the Ignis Motocross Style Edition.
Suzuki's latest crossover vehicle, the Ignis gets an all-new sportier avatar in Tokyo. Ignis Motocross Style Edition makes its debut at the 2017 Tokyo Auto Salon.
The Ignis Motocross Style Edition sports Suzuki Motocross team's livery with Yellow paint finish on the exterior. The decals also feature black, white and red paint detailing as seen on the motocross livery.
Apart from that the Ignis Motocross Style Edition gets off-road button tyres, matte-brown 6-spoke alloy wheels, red brake calipers and new exhaust.
On the interior, the sporty Ignis features Recaro sports seats, roll cage, yellow accents, black-matte finish on the roof and metal pedals.
Maruti Suzuki launched the Ignis in the Indian market on January 13, 2017. The India-spec Ignis is powered by 1.2-litre K-Series petrol engine and 1.3-litre DDiS diesel engine. Both the engines are offered with AMT and manual transmission.
The Ignis features a fresh design language with its tall boy stance. The car sports boxy front fascia and wedge-shaped rear end. The interior gets the dual-tone dashboard, touchscreen infotainment system and new steering wheel.
In India, Ignis will be the third product to be sold through Maruti Suzuki's premium dealership network, the Nexa. The hatchback is slotted below Vitara Brezza and offers various customisation features to attract customers.
